Mid gland

What does "Mid gland" mean in a report or doctor's letter? In our medical dictionary, you will find a patient-friendly explanation of the meaning of this medical term.

Explanation

"Mid gland" is a term used to describe the middle part of an organ or tissue. In the context of a medical report, it's often used to specify the location of a finding or observation within an organ. For example, if a doctor is examining the prostate, which is often divided into three sections (base, mid, and apex), the "mid gland" would refer to the middle section of the prostate.
